抽油机井综合测试系统

摘    要:开发的抽油机井综合测试系统由测试、分析和评价 3个子系统组成。测试系统对抽油机井动液面、功图、电流、电压和功率因数进行测试 ;分析系统利用综合分析软件对油井功图、功率和效率等进行综合分析 ,得出分析结果 ,判断油井工作状况 ;综合评价系统依靠评价模型和评价参数k、s,对油井的分析结果做出综合评价。对 4口抽油机井的现场测试和综合评价表明 ,利用该系统可以最大限度地发挥抽油机井的工作效率 ,降低采油成本 ,有助于原油稳产、增产

Integrated test system for rod-pumped wells

Abstract:An integrated test system for rod-pumped wells is developed, which is comprised of three subsystems, i.e. the test subsystem, the analysis subsystem and the evaluation subsystem. The test subsystem is used for the test of the producing liquid level, dynamometer card, electric current, voltage and power factor; the analysis subsystem can make a comprehensive analysis of the dynamometer card, power and efficiency by means of analysis softwares, thereby indicates the working conditions of the well; while the evaluation subsystem conducts an overall evaluation on the analysis results through evaluation models. The result of test on 4 wells shows that, by using this test system, the efficiency of the rod pumped wells can be improved to a large extent, and the production cost can be lowered greatly.
